Congrats to all the Superbowl Winners

 

Pee Wees CCRD 2 in a row

 

Midgets South Kenton first one in 9 years

 

Juniors Ludlow first one ever

 

And Seniors Spartans yet another one

Ludlow dominated their whole game, fun to watch.. Also very good to see the town come out and support the boys.

 

PeeWee's was a very good game, going into overtime. CC's QB was a player, he stopped a 70 yard run that would of game SK the victory in overtime. When it became a match up of getting 10 yards there was no doubt that CC would come out on top, they controlled the clock and moved the ball all game.

 

SK midgets beat the 3 teams they lost to in the regular season on their way to the playoffs.
